Three-page magazine feature on optics and fashion. Printed in black and white, illustrated with photographs including a series of small portraits of famous people in Hungary wearing spectacles. Hungarian-language text. Heading: 'Szemuveggel a szemuvegrol' (Loosely: Spectacle on spectacles) and sections on: 'Tévhitek a szemromlásról' (Myths about eyestrain), 'ki-ki a saját szemével' (Out with your own eyes), 'életkor a szemüvegben' (age in the glasses), 'a szemüvegesek száma nö' (the number of glasses is increasing), 'mi kell a jó szemüveghez?' (What about good glasses?), 'panaszok a pulton innen' (Complaints from the counter), '...és a pulton túl' (...and over the counter), 'Bacontöl az aranydiplomáig' (From [Roger] Bacon to Golden Diploma), 'Napszemüveg - Nap Nélkül' (Sunglasses without sun). Includes also illustrations of spectacles as the solution to bad eyes, a sunglasses retail campaign, a woman looking in a dispensing mirror, a contact lens on the end of a finger and reading in bed without falling asleep.
